Transaction 43c7e35bd240d03aa500037577b043b37b96ca6143e008950a7d1e67838763d2
1 Input
2 Outputs
- 43c7e35bd240d03aa500037577b043b37b96ca6143e008950a7d1e67838763d2:0
- 43c7e35bd240d03aa500037577b043b37b96ca6143e008950a7d1e67838763d2:1
value 8745890
address 37N1EptWisPfW6esfjSHJ4AsfzebkY9iYB
value 12491929
address 14DYRg8CW5ibLiC8JN2692y9guEMCTebdo